Advanced Features of the 1769-L35CR Allen Bradley Processor ModuleThe Allen Bradley 1769-L35CR processor module is renowned for its advanced features that cater to modern industrial automation needs:
|
Integrated Communication: Featuring built-in Ethernet/IP communication, the 1769-L35CR facilitates seamless integration with other devices and systems. This communication capability enhances overall system connectivity, essential for effective industrial automation.
Memory and Expansion: With 1 MB of user memory, the 1769-L35CR supports complex programs and extensive data storage. It also accommodates various expansion modules, providing the flexibility and scalability needed for different automation applications.
Redundancy and Reliability: The module includes features for fault detection and recovery, ensuring consistent operation and minimizing downtime. This emphasis on reliability is crucial for maintaining productivity in critical industrial automation processes.
Applications of the 1769-L35CR in Industrial Automation
The 1769-L35CR processor module is versatile and finds application across multiple sectors:
Manufacturing Control: In manufacturing environments, the 1769-L35CR controls machinery, manages production lines, and ensures efficient operation of automated processes. Its high-speed processing capabilities are essential for precise control.
Process Control: Employed in process control systems, the module accurately monitors variables such as temperature, pressure, and flow. The integrated communication and expansion options make it suitable for diverse industrial automation applications.
Packaging Systems: The 1769-L35CR manages operations in packaging and handling systems, including conveyors and packagers. Its real-time processing ensures smooth, uninterrupted operation, vital for packaging efficiency.
Building Automation: In building automation systems, the module controls HVAC systems, lighting, and other building services. Its capability to integrate with various sensors and actuators makes it a valuable component in maintaining optimal building conditions.
Energy Management: The 1769-L35CR assists in monitoring and controlling energy usage, optimizing performance, and reducing operational costs. Its communication capabilities enable integration with energy management systems for enhanced control.
